Hi there, just a couple questions about taking a site live.

 

We've had a site for many years and I've just redesigned it and want to host it through BC. I have all that taken care of but since it's for our business, I want to change from our current host to BC off-hours so we don't miss any emails from clients and minimize the time our site is down.

 

So my concerns are:  I assume everything is computerized now so can I change over the DNS settings on a Friday evening or weekend?  Just want to make sure Business Catalyst can do this over the weekend?

 

Also, in browsing the tutorials, I have come up with 2 different sets of DNS names:  one is ns01.businesscatalyst.com and the other set is ns1.worldsecuresystems.com.  Are they the same?  Should I use one rather than the other?

    Hi Annette,

     

    You'll need to decide who you want to host with and not change afterwards. 

     

    So if wanting to host with BC please update the NS records to the ns1, ns2 records found below.

     

    - http://helpx.adobe.com/content/help/en/business-catalyst/using/change- site-domain.html

     

    The ns01 and ns02.businesscatalyst.com records should not be used. 

     

    After your DNS changes provide us the site in question so we can check your set-up.  This should work within minutes after you've updated.  However propagation does vary which we do not control so sometimes it may take longer for the site to fully display once you've updated the DNS for your domain.

    Yes...anytime of the day but the weekend or at night is recommended since it's during off-peak times.  Just in case the propagation takes a bit longer if won't affect visitors as much as it would during peak hours.
